Another cut off saved. Yesterday I started cleaning up my shop and found several short cutoffs to short to use but to long to throw away. Today I chucked it and as I was sharpening my tools I would try them out on the cutoff. When I finished my sharpening I started to werk on the cutoff. This is what turned out of it. I have started using just about anything I can find to turn utilizing a lot of small pieces I used to throw away.
This cup is made from hickory. It is 2” w x 5” h finished with Capt Eddie’s OB shine juice. It has several worm holes in it. I am thinking tomorrow I will add some wax and see how it turns out.
